On July 30, I wrote that I was getting an .bad magic error, and the boot 
program for the PC installation could not find the c: drive when I started 
the file system installation.

Jim McKee <jmk@plan9.bell-labs.com> wrote that there were probably problems 
with my large 2GB IDE hard drive he suggested that I look for an updated 
copy of the bootstrap program, b.com (and kernel actually), or use a 
smaller hard drive.

Patrick Hacker <hacker@pogo.WV.TEK.COM> thought the onboard floppy disk 
controller is too fast for the software on the floppy disks stored at 
Lucent.  He also suggested I get a later version or the 4 floppy disk set 
or use a SCSI controller such as the Adaptec 1542 to control the floppy 
drive.

Tom West <west9@worldnet.att.net@west9@postoffice.worldnet.att.net> also 
wrote to suggest how I could partition my drive.

I haven't been able to find an updated copy of b.com and the kernal that is 
updated for large (>=2GB) hard disks, and would appreciate knowing where I 
can find one.  I have found a older machine that has an 850MB hard drive, 
and I am trying to get permission to use that.  Thank you to those that 
responded to my problem.
